Fallen tree halts traffic between Dhaka and northern region
Gaibandha: Vehicular movement on Dhaka-Rangpur highway has remained halted since Saturday morning as a big tree fallen on the road at Palashbari due to storm coupled with heavy rains.
The traffic movement remained snapped from 7:30am, disrupting road communication of Dhaka with the country’s northern parts, witnesses said.
They said some 2,000 vehicles - buses and trucks—on both sides of the highway got stranded, causing immense woes to thousands of passengers amid incessant rains.
Police said they started removing the tree from the highway with the help of local people to restore traffic on the busy highway. It may take hours to clear the highway, police added.
